Abstract

This research presents a method for constructing a semantic data model for the field of material science based on ontology. The method involves designing the semantic data model and establishing mapping rules between the data model and the ontology. Data semantic analysis and annotation are carried out based on the semantic data model, supporting the integration and efficient retrieval of heterogeneous data in the material science field. Furthermore, the method utilizes the OWL-S technique to describe, issue, and acquire relevant data services, enabling higher-level service semantic synergy in the material science domain. The proposed method effectively enables semantic integration, intelligent inquiry, and personalized services for data in the material science field.
